Форум программистов, компьютерный форум CyberForum.ru

С++ для начинающих

Войти
Регистрация
Восстановить пароль
 
names1995
11 / 11 / 2
Регистрация: 13.11.2012
Сообщений: 276
#1

VS 2012 (подключение билиотеки) - C++

12.05.2013, 16:53. Просмотров 804. Ответов 9
Метки нет (Все метки)

C++
1
2
3
4
5
6
7
8
9
10
11
#include <windows.h>    
#include <GL/gl.h>      
#include <GL/glu.h>
#pragma comment (lib,"glaux.lib")        
#pragma comment (lib,"opengl32.lib")
#pragma comment (lib,"glu32.lib")
void display ()
{
    glClear (GL_COLOR_BUFFER_BIT);
    glutSwapBuffers ();
}
C++
1
    glutSwapBuffers ();
не найдена эта фун-я Почему?
Similar
Эксперт
41792 / 34177 / 6122
Регистрация: 12.04.2006
Сообщений: 57,940
12.05.2013, 16:53     VS 2012 (подключение билиотеки)
Посмотрите здесь:

Динамическое подключение VC++ (2012) DLL в приложении C++Builder (RAD XE5) - C++
Здравствуйте! Вроде бы подобные темы бывали, но я так и не смог понять, что не так, т.к. редко пишу на с++. Вот код в библиотеке VC++:...

VS 2012 - C++
Установил компилятор VS 2012, думал что он поддерживает новый стандарт С++11, но почему то не все фичи можно использовать, может какой - то...

Проблемы с VS 2012 - C++
Имеется код, он прекрасно работает в Visual Studio 2008, но при компиляции в 2012 версии выдает такую вот ошибку. Как от нее можно...

Круговая шкала С/С++ (VS 2012) - C++
Всем доброго времени суток! Господа и дамы, горит курсовой проект, нужна помощь в написании программы на С, которая бы имитировала...

Код из VS2012 в 2012 - C++
// sc.cpp: определяет точку входа для консольного приложения. // #include &quot;stdafx.h&quot; #include &lt;iostream&gt; #include &lt;string&gt; ...

Отладчик MCVS 2012 - C++
Добрый день! Начал читать Создание эффективных вин32 приложений Рихтер. В первой главе рассматривается обработчик ошибок. Авто пишет что...

VS 2012 графические компоненты - C++
У меня есть вопрос если ли встроенные библиотека, где расположены компоненты к примеры form,button или что то подобное.Я вроде понимаю они...

После регистрации реклама в сообщениях будет скрыта и будут доступны все возможности форума.
Jupiter
Каратель
Эксперт С++
6553 / 3973 / 226
Регистрация: 26.03.2010
Сообщений: 9,273
Записей в блоге: 1
Завершенные тесты: 2
12.05.2013, 16:59     VS 2012 (подключение билиотеки) #2
а где подключение
Цитата Сообщение от names1995 Посмотреть сообщение
glut
?
names1995
11 / 11 / 2
Регистрация: 13.11.2012
Сообщений: 276
12.05.2013, 17:01  [ТС]     VS 2012 (подключение билиотеки) #3
когда подключаю, пишет не найден
Jupiter
Каратель
Эксперт С++
6553 / 3973 / 226
Регистрация: 26.03.2010
Сообщений: 9,273
Записей в блоге: 1
Завершенные тесты: 2
12.05.2013, 17:03     VS 2012 (подключение билиотеки) #4
Цитата Сообщение от names1995 Посмотреть сообщение
когда подключаю, пишет не найден
потому что это не стандартная либа
names1995
11 / 11 / 2
Регистрация: 13.11.2012
Сообщений: 276
12.05.2013, 17:04  [ТС]     VS 2012 (подключение билиотеки) #5
не удается открыть источник файла

Добавлено через 13 секунд
а как его тогда подключать?
Croessmah
Модератор
Эксперт CЭксперт С++
13057 / 7320 / 817
Регистрация: 27.09.2012
Сообщений: 18,066
Записей в блоге: 3
Завершенные тесты: 1
12.05.2013, 17:19     VS 2012 (подключение билиотеки) #6
Цитата Сообщение от names1995 Посмотреть сообщение
а как его тогда подключать?
сначала нужно сам glut поставить.
names1995
11 / 11 / 2
Регистрация: 13.11.2012
Сообщений: 276
12.05.2013, 17:24  [ТС]     VS 2012 (подключение билиотеки) #7
ПОСТАВИЛ

Добавлено через 2 минуты
C++
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
#include <windows.h>    
#include<iostream>
#include <GL/gl.h>       
#include <GL/glu.h>
#include <GL/glut.h>
#pragma comment (lib,"glaux.lib")        
#pragma comment (lib,"opengl32.lib")
#pragma comment (lib,"glu32.lib")
#pragma
void display ()
{
    glClear (GL_COLOR_BUFFER_BIT);
    glutSwapBuffers ();
}
    int main ()
    { 
        glutInit (&argc, argv);
        glutInitDisplayMode (GLUT_DOUBLE | GLUT_RGB);
        glutInitWindowSize (9*16, 9*16);
        glutInitWindowPosition (100,700);
        glutCreateWindow ("MineSweeper");
        glClearColor (0,0,0,1);
        glMatrixMode (GL_PROJECTION);
        glOrtho (0, 9*16,9*16,0,-1.0,1.0);
        glutDisplayFunc (display);
        glutMainLopp ();
 
    }
Ошибка 1 error C1853: файл предкомпилированного заголовка "Debug\saper.pch" создан в предыдущей версии компилятора или предкомпилированный заголовок C++ используется из C (или наоборот) c:\users\abu faruq\documents\visual studio 2012\projects\saper\saper\saper.cpp 1
2 IntelliSense: идентификатор "argc" не определен c:\Users\Abu Faruq\Documents\Visual Studio 2012\Projects\saper\saper\saper.cpp 17

3 IntelliSense: идентификатор "argv" не определен c:\Users\Abu Faruq\Documents\Visual Studio 2012\Projects\saper\saper\saper.cpp 17
4 IntelliSense: идентификатор "glutMainLopp" не определен c:\Users\Abu Faruq\Documents\Visual Studio 2012\Projects\saper\saper\saper.cpp 26
Стрелок
42 / 42 / 7
Регистрация: 29.02.2012
Сообщений: 73
12.05.2013, 17:31     VS 2012 (подключение билиотеки) #8
Вот посмотрите видео, в котором показано как поставить его в Visual Studio 2012:
Jupiter
Каратель
Эксперт С++
6553 / 3973 / 226
Регистрация: 26.03.2010
Сообщений: 9,273
Записей в блоге: 1
Завершенные тесты: 2
12.05.2013, 17:33     VS 2012 (подключение билиотеки) #9
Цитата Сообщение от names1995 Посмотреть сообщение
C++
1
int main ()
C++
1
int main (int argc, char* argv[])
Добавлено через 14 секунд
Цитата Сообщение от names1995 Посмотреть сообщение
C++
1
glutMainLopp ();
C++
1
glutMainLoop ();
Добавлено через 38 секунд
+
C++
1
#pragma comment (lib,"glut32.lib")
MoreAnswers
Эксперт
37091 / 29110 / 5898
Регистрация: 17.06.2006
Сообщений: 43,301
12.05.2013, 18:57     VS 2012 (подключение билиотеки)
Еще ссылки по теме:

char в MS Visual C++ 2012 - C++
struct TRAIN { int number; // train's number. char *station; // train's destination station. timeshort time; //...

Visual C++ 2012 Express - C++
Не могу найти шаблон для создания пустого проекта. Хочу написать простое консольное приложение, но там только шаблоны для приложений Modern...

компилятор с++ 2012 ругается - C++
Алгоритмы накопления y=x - sqrt(abs(x)); x=(0.98,0.52,0.77,-0.67,-0.14); n=5 #include &quot;stdafx.h&quot; #include...

Новые прибабахи в 2012 - C++
Вот получаю такую фиговину в новой студии 2012 1&gt;c:\users\ramyb\documents\visual studio 2012\projects\detla\detla\detla.cpp(15): error...

Visual C++ 2012 Ultimate - C++
Доброго времени суток. Скачал сегодня Вижуал с++ 2012. Разъясните по хардкору, как в нем работать, а то до этого в билдере работал. Для...


Искать еще темы с ответами

Или воспользуйтесь поиском по форуму:
names1995
11 / 11 / 2
Регистрация: 13.11.2012
Сообщений: 276
12.05.2013, 18:57  [ТС]     VS 2012 (подключение билиотеки) #10
спасибо

Добавлено через 1 час 20 минут
Ошибка 1 error C1853: файл предкомпилированного заголовка "Debug\saper.pch" создан в предыдущей версии компилятора или предкомпилированный заголовок C++ используется из C (или наоборот) c:\users\abu faruq\documents\visual studio 2012\projects\saper\saper\saper.cpp 1
2 IntelliSense: идентификатор "argc" не определен c:\Users\Abu Faruq\Documents\Visual Studio 2012\Projects\saper\saper\saper.cpp 17
ребят все равно выдает эту ошибку
Yandex
Объявления
12.05.2013, 18:57     VS 2012 (подключение билиотеки)
Ответ Создать тему
Опции темы

КиберФорум - форум программистов, компьютерный форум, программирование
Powered by vBulletin® Version 3.8.9
Copyright ©2000 - 2017, vBulletin Solutions, Inc.
Рейтинг@Mail.ru